Honey Mustard Barbequed Ribs In The Crock Pot Recipe

Ingredients
  • 3 pounds beef short ribs
  • 1 tablespoon Dijon style mustard
  • 1 garlic clove crushed
  • 1 teaspoon freshly ground black pepper
  • 1 cup bottled hickory smoked barbeque sauce
  • 2 tablespoons cornstarch
  • 2 tablespoons cold water
  • Hot cooked noodles

Directions
  1. Place short ribs in crock pot.
  2. In medium bowl combine mustard, garlic, honey, salt, pepper and barbeque sauce.
  3. Pour over ribs then cover and cook on low 7 hours.
  4. Refrigerate several hours or overnight then skim any solidified fat from top.
  5. Remove ribs then heat in microwave or conventional oven.
  6. Dissolve cornstarch in cold water then add to sauce from ribs.
  7. Cook and stir in microwave or on stovetop until hot and slightly thickened.
  8. Pour hot sauce over warm ribs then serve on cooked noodles.
